A memorial service for Jerome "Jerry" Lee McClure, of Poplar Bluff, Missouri, will be held at 3:00 PM, Thursday, February 6, 2025, at Cotrell Willow Ridge Funeral Home in Poplar Bluff. Following the memorial service there will be a Celebration of Life gathering at Haffy's starting at 6pm.
Jerry McClure was born on November 29, 1951, in Memphis, TN, to Glenn and Jamie McClure. He passed away on January 23rd, 2025, at the age of 73, leaving behind a legacy of kindness, laughter, and love.
A proud Army veteran, Jerry, was drafted immediately after high school and sent to Seoul, Korea. Shortly after his return to the states he met and married Bobbye Jo Turner and shared many memories and the birth of two sons.
Jerry was well known in Poplar Bluff, having owned Jerry's Pub, where he entertained and connected with the community for many years. He later opened Jim and Jerry's downtown, those who visited could always expect good company and great memories. For five years, Jerry also worked part-time at Carpet World for Dennis Young, taking pride in his work and forming lasting friendships along the way.
A lifelong fan of the Kansas City Chiefs, Jerry had many hobbies that brought him joy. He could often be found cooking, playing his harmonica to the tune of "Hoochie Coochie Man," enjoying a round of golf, or playing cards with friends and family. Known for his sense of humor, his sons will fondly remember him as a jokester who never met a stranger, always ready to bring laughter to any room.
On April 18, 2009, after 5 years together, Jerry married the love of his life, Nancy. Their 12 years together were filled with shared dreams, joy, and a bond that was unbreakable.
Jerry is preceded in death by his beloved wife, Nancy Ann McClure; and his parents, Glenn and Jamie McClure. He leaves behind his sons, Dustin McClure (Mattie) of Lubbock, TX, Brian McClure (Tabitha) of Poplar Bluff, MO; his daughter, Emily McGinty (Chris) of Paragould, AR; his grandchildren, Logan, Blake, Summer, Ascher, Justice, Tobby, and Kendyl; and his sister, Glenda McClure Barbour of South Carolina.
Jerry's family and friends will forever hold him in their hearts. He was a loving father, grandfather, brother, and friend, and his presence will be deeply missed by all who had the privilege of knowing him. He left an indelible mark on this world, one filled with laughter, love, and countless memories.
